Questions about this record: Carolina Hurricanes vs Montréal Canadiens

How is the Carolina Hurricanes vs Montréal Canadiens meeting total counted?

The source contains 264 recorded meetings. 244 meetings have a winner; 20 meetings ended tied and are recorded separately. This is why the meeting total can be larger than the two win totals combined.

What is the Carolina Hurricanes vs Montréal Canadiens Stanley Cup Playoffs record?

The playoff subset contains 44 games: Carolina Hurricanes have 20 wins and Montréal Canadiens have 24. Those games are already included in the complete all-time total.

How do recent Carolina Hurricanes vs Montréal Canadiens results compare with the complete record?

The latest 10 decided meetings are split 5-5. Montréal Canadiens lead the complete decided record 139-105. The recent window is a subset of the complete history, so the page reports the two separately.
